What's Happening?
New Zealand mudsnails, an invasive and self-cloning species, have been discovered in Carter Lake reservoir in Larimer County, Colorado, marking their first appearance in this body of water. Colorado Parks and Wildlife (CPW) officials announced the infestation,
which is part of a broader spread across the Front Range. These mudsnails are highly problematic because a single female can clone itself, leading to rapid and dense infestations of hundreds of thousands of snails per square meter. They can survive bird digestion, facilitating wide dispersal, and have no nutritional value for fish, potentially starving stocked fish by consuming algae and aquatic life that other species rely on. Their dense populations can also clog reservoir infrastructure.
Why It's Important?
The infestation of New Zealand mudsnails in Carter Lake poses a significant threat to Colorado's aquatic ecosystems and recreational water bodies. These snails disrupt the food chain by outcompeting native species for food sources, potentially leading to a decline in fish populations and overall biodiversity. For the U.S. recreational industry, particularly boating and fishing, the spread of these snails necessitates stringent decontamination protocols, which can be inconvenient and costly for users. The clogging of reservoir inlets and outlets can also impact water management and infrastructure, affecting water supply and hydroelectric operations. What's Next?
To mitigate further spread, CPW has issued warnings and advice, including thorough inspections and decontamination requirements for watercraft that have been on Carter Lake before entering other bodies of water. Signs will be placed at Carter Lake to inform the public. Boaters and swimmers are urged to clean, drain, and dry all gear before using it in different water bodies. The agency will likely continue monitoring the spread of these mudsnails and implement management strategies to control their population in Carter Lake and prevent further infestations in other Colorado reservoirs.
